    Yes, I do know that this quote is a bit too much, but i couldn't think of another better way to introduce this book. "The Midnight Library" by Matt Haig is a fantasy novel. In this book we explore a place between life and death : a library with infinite possibilities of all the lives we could have lived or live or die in. The story follows around Nora Seed, an unsatisfied character, who commits suicide and reaches this fictional place. There she shuffles through various lives and while in this process she realises that she could have been a better person and that many of her decisions could have been wiser. She realises that each choice she had made had changed how her life would have turned out. It's quite an interesting book. I would recommend it to patient fantasy readers.
